Update to upstream version 2.1.1

This commit is contained in:
Mikolaj Izdebski 2023-08-21 10:52:21 +02:00
parent 2a0dd5c2b9
commit 1cd453685b
4 changed files with 16 additions and 58 deletions

1
.gitignore vendored
View File

@ -17,3 +17,4 @@
/modello-1.10.0-source-release.zip
/modello-1.11-source-release.zip
/modello-2.0.0-source-release.zip
/modello-2.1.1-source-release.zip

View File

@ -1,52 +0,0 @@
From 12cc1a306dc83b9bd6b49486e0c2e7403c569f40 Mon Sep 17 00:00:00 2001
From: Mikolaj Izdebski <mizdebsk@redhat.com>
Date: Fri, 22 Apr 2022 18:25:53 +0200
Subject: [PATCH] Remove dependency on Jsoup
---
modello-plugins/modello-plugin-xdoc/pom.xml | 5 -----
.../org/codehaus/modello/plugin/xdoc/XdocGenerator.java | 6 +-----
2 files changed, 1 insertion(+), 10 deletions(-)
diff --git a/modello-plugins/modello-plugin-xdoc/pom.xml b/modello-plugins/modello-plugin-xdoc/pom.xml
index 8e6705ad..2d3ad6b5 100644
--- a/modello-plugins/modello-plugin-xdoc/pom.xml
+++ b/modello-plugins/modello-plugin-xdoc/pom.xml
@@ -27,11 +27,6 @@
<groupId>org.codehaus.plexus</groupId>
<artifactId>plexus-utils</artifactId>
</dependency>
- <dependency>
- <groupId>org.jsoup</groupId>
- <artifactId>jsoup</artifactId>
- <version>1.14.3</version>
- </dependency>
<dependency>
<groupId>org.xmlunit</groupId>
<artifactId>xmlunit-core</artifactId>
diff --git a/modello-plugins/modello-plugin-xdoc/src/main/java/org/codehaus/modello/plugin/xdoc/XdocGenerator.java b/modello-plugins/modello-plugin-xdoc/src/main/java/org/codehaus/modello/plugin/xdoc/XdocGenerator.java
index ad3bc2d1..5ff5b952 100644
--- a/modello-plugins/modello-plugin-xdoc/src/main/java/org/codehaus/modello/plugin/xdoc/XdocGenerator.java
+++ b/modello-plugins/modello-plugin-xdoc/src/main/java/org/codehaus/modello/plugin/xdoc/XdocGenerator.java
@@ -56,8 +56,6 @@ import org.codehaus.plexus.util.StringUtils;
import org.codehaus.plexus.util.WriterFactory;
import org.codehaus.plexus.util.xml.PrettyPrintXMLWriter;
import org.codehaus.plexus.util.xml.XMLWriter;
-import org.jsoup.Jsoup;
-import org.jsoup.nodes.Document;
/**
* @author <a href="mailto:jason@modello.org">Jason van Zyl</a>
@@ -787,8 +785,6 @@ public class XdocGenerator
*/
private static String rewrite( String text )
{
- Document document = Jsoup.parseBodyFragment( text );
- document.outputSettings().syntax( Document.OutputSettings.Syntax.xml );
- return document.body().html();
+ return text;
}
}
--
2.35.1

View File

@ -1,8 +1,8 @@
%bcond_with bootstrap
Name: modello
Version: 2.0.0
Release: 6%{?dist}
Version: 2.1.1
Release: 1%{?dist}
Summary: Modello Data Model toolkit
# The majority of files are under MIT license, but some of them are ASL 2.0.
# Some parts of the project are derived from the Exolab project,
@ -13,8 +13,6 @@ URL: https://codehaus-plexus.github.io/modello
Source0: https://repo1.maven.org/maven2/org/codehaus/%{name}/%{name}/%{version}/%{name}-%{version}-source-release.zip
Source1: https://www.apache.org/licenses/LICENSE-2.0.txt
Patch0: 0001-Remove-dependency-on-Jsoup.patch
BuildArch: noarch
ExclusiveArch: %{java_arches} noarch
@ -26,14 +24,18 @@ BuildRequires: mvn(com.google.inject:guice)
BuildRequires: mvn(junit:junit)
BuildRequires: mvn(org.apache.maven.plugin-tools:maven-plugin-annotations)
BuildRequires: mvn(org.apache.maven.plugins:maven-dependency-plugin)
BuildRequires: mvn(org.apache.maven.plugins:maven-enforcer-plugin)
BuildRequires: mvn(org.apache.maven.plugins:maven-plugin-plugin)
BuildRequires: mvn(org.apache.maven:maven-core)
BuildRequires: mvn(org.apache.maven:maven-model)
BuildRequires: mvn(org.apache.maven:maven-plugin-api)
BuildRequires: mvn(org.codehaus.plexus:plexus-compiler-api)
BuildRequires: mvn(org.codehaus.plexus:plexus-compiler-javac)
BuildRequires: mvn(org.codehaus.plexus:plexus-component-annotations)
BuildRequires: mvn(org.codehaus.plexus:plexus-component-metadata)
BuildRequires: mvn(org.codehaus.plexus:plexus-utils)
BuildRequires: mvn(org.eclipse.sisu:org.eclipse.sisu.plexus)
BuildRequires: mvn(org.jsoup:jsoup)
BuildRequires: mvn(org.sonatype.plexus:plexus-build-api)
%endif
@ -58,7 +60,6 @@ API documentation for %{name}.
%prep
%setup -q
%patch0 -p1
cp -p %{SOURCE1} LICENSE
# We don't generate site; don't pull extra dependencies.
%pom_remove_plugin :maven-site-plugin
@ -75,6 +76,11 @@ cp -p %{SOURCE1} LICENSE
%pom_disable_module modello-plugin-snakeyaml modello-plugins
%pom_remove_dep :modello-plugin-snakeyaml modello-maven-plugin
# Requires velocity >= 2
%pom_disable_module modello-plugin-velocity modello-plugins
%pom_remove_dep :modello-plugin-velocity modello-maven-plugin
rm modello-maven-plugin/src/main/java/org/codehaus/modello/maven/ModelloVelocityMojo.java
%build
# skip tests because we have too old xmlunit in Fedora now (1.0.8)
%mvn_build -f
@ -92,6 +98,9 @@ cp -p %{SOURCE1} LICENSE
%doc LICENSE
%changelog
* Mon Aug 21 2023 Mikolaj Izdebski <mizdebsk@redhat.com> - 2.1.1-1
- Update to upstream version 2.1.1
* Thu Jul 20 2023 Fedora Release Engineering <releng@fedoraproject.org> - 2.0.0-6
- Rebuilt for https://fedoraproject.org/wiki/Fedora_39_Mass_Rebuild

View File

@ -1,2 +1,2 @@
SHA512 (modello-2.0.0-source-release.zip) = 69934156fe0e1eab6ef26f02e87b0aab0de2c74642f2cd93ca8556004f918643f578449c9d322b0388d9ff6730f83265a72592cab7544095d11042aacab285a3
SHA512 (modello-2.1.1-source-release.zip) = 928ecf83d7555bba534fc0ad0a71ac245d1508ee09de5db5ae84eb5e982b9a7fad8d5e7370641a1d93316f558ee151535f0c48e53a56ed31df54d6d628a7bb77
SHA512 (LICENSE-2.0.txt) = 98f6b79b778f7b0a15415bd750c3a8a097d650511cb4ec8115188e115c47053fe700f578895c097051c9bc3dfb6197c2b13a15de203273e1a3218884f86e90e8